Why We Die: The New Science of Aging and the Quest for Immortality by Venki Ramakrishnan is a comprehensive exploration of the biological processes behind aging and death. The author, a Nobel Prize-winning molecular biologist, investigates the scientific understanding of aging, including how cellular processes, such as the degradation of telomeres, lead to the gradual cessation of cell replication and tissue regeneration. Throughout the book, Ramakrishnan emphasizes the societal implications of extending life and questions the ethics and practicality of immortality. While presenting scientific breakthroughs like the potential effects of calorie restriction and blood transfusions from younger individuals, the author remains skeptical about their applicability to humans. The book combines molecular biology with philosophical reflections on the meaning of life and death, offering a balanced, insightful perspective on aging and longevity
